Residential Gas Plumbing in Austin, TX
Residential gas plumbing services encompass a range of projects related to the installation, repair, and maintenance of natural gas lines within homes. This includes connecting appliances such as stoves, water heaters, fireplaces, and outdoor grills, as well as ensuring the gas supply system is safe, efficient, and compliant with local codes. Homeowners often request these services when upgrading appliances, experiencing gas leaks, or needing to replace aging piping to prevent potential hazards. Before requesting gas plumbing work, property owners should understand the scope of the project, the location of existing gas lines, and any necessary permits or inspections required by local authorities.
Properly functioning gas plumbing is essential for the safe operation of many household appliances and fixtures. Property owners typically want to know about the process involved in installing or repairing gas lines, potential disruptions during work, and safety precautions to consider. It’s important to communicate any existing issues such as odors, irregular appliance performance, or previous repairs, to ensure the work addresses current concerns effectively. Clear understanding of the project scope and safety considerations helps homeowners make informed decisions and ensures the work meets their needs.

Residential Gas Plumbing Questions
What types of residential gas plumbing services are available? Services include installing, repairing, and replacing gas lines for appliances such as stoves, water heaters, and fireplaces.
How can I tell if my gas line needs repair? Signs include the smell of gas, hissing sounds, or pilot lights that keep going out.
Is it safe to attempt gas line repairs myself? Gas line work should be performed by qualified professionals to ensure safety and code compliance.
